Update on Jadon Sancho - Full Details

Jadon Sancho, currently on loan at Chelsea from Manchester United, has caught the attention of Tottenham Hotspur. Despite a promising start at Stamford Bridge where he provided assists in his initial league games, Sancho’s involvement has been minimal. Enzo Maresca, Chelsea’s manager, has often opted for other players, leaving Sancho with just over 300 minutes of first-team action this season. This limited playtime has raised doubts about his future at the club.

Update on Jadon Sancho – Full Details:

Manchester United’s Stance

Manchester United, on the other hand, appear ready to entertain offers for Sancho. Following a high-profile dispute with former manager Erik ten Hag, Sancho was sent on loan to Borussia Dortmund where he showed glimpses of his potential. However, his return to United did not mend his relationship with the club’s management, leading to his temporary move to Chelsea. With his contract expiring in 2026, a permanent exit seems increasingly likely.

Tottenham’s Interest

Tottenham Hotspur, under the management of Ange Postecoglou, have been monitoring Sancho’s situation closely. Known for his dynamic, attack-focused football, Postecoglou could see Sancho as a key piece in revitalizing Tottenham’s attacking options. The club is keen on bolstering its wing positions, especially as a long-term strategy post-Son Heung-min era. Sancho’s pace, creativity, and previous performances in the Bundesliga suggest he could thrive in Postecoglou’s high-press, possession-based system.

Challenges in Securing the Transfer

However, securing Sancho’s signature won’t be straightforward for Tottenham. Chelsea’s loan agreement includes a buy clause with specific conditions that need to be met, which might complicate any transfer negotiations. Additionally, the arrival of Ruben Amorim as United’s new manager could influence Sancho’s future at Old Trafford. Amorim might view Sancho differently than ten Hag did, potentially altering United’s transfer strategy.
